Sample engagement
The indie founder who hit £10k MRR with one stack.
One founder. £4k MRR. Stripe, Auth0, PostHog, Xero — wired across four spreadsheets.
An indie B2B SaaS founder shipped a Stripe checkout and an Auth0 login but ran activation, churn, and billing across four manual sheets. Two-week build: PostHog cohort funnels into a founder dashboard, Stripe ↔ Xero reconciliation via Synder, Plain inbox with product context. Five months in: MRR climbed from £4k to £11k, activation up eleven points, investor update written in twenty minutes.
How we measure: Activation = % of trials hitting the defined first-value event in week one, baseline drawn from 90 days pre-build (n = 412 trials) vs 90 days post-build; MRR pulled from Stripe directly, weekly snapshot.
